NJEDA Accepting Applications for Phase 2 of New Jersey Green Workforce Training Grant Challenge
TRENTON, N.J. (February 19, 2026) – The New Jersey Economic Development Authority (NJEDA) is now accepting applications for the Green Workforce Training Grant Challenge. The $4 million grant program will prepare New Jersey residents for green economy careers, with a particular focus on serving overburdened communities.
WHAT: The Grant Challenge is a competitive funding opportunity, for which applicants will be asked to submit proposals that outline their plans to develop and implement workforce training and skills programs focused on strengthening and diversifying the state’s green economy. Grants from $500,000 up to $800,000 are available. Awardees may use funds to cover design, planning, capital, and implementation costs to offer training programs in green economy industries.
WHO: Entities that can provide skill development, workforce training, job placement, and other related services are eligible to apply.
WHEN: Applications for the program are now open and will close on Monday, April 20, at 5:00 p.m.
